Output 21e4e819920a85564b6ce6a82d73a658ed28c152b478c95b821707ec1edf5679:2

value
59734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b90175a4734ffdb2aa77e80020a7cdb788ed2f1b OP_EQUALVERIFY OP_CHECKSIG
address
1HsDkuAC5jacyGjBAwFPuxDTE2UX2BwJxm
transaction
21e4e819920a85564b6ce6a82d73a658ed28c152b478c95b821707ec1edf5679
spent
true